
Carey Casey is Chief Executive Officer of the Kansas City-based National Center for Fathering (NCF). He’s known as a compassionate ambassador, particularly within the American sports community. He is author of the book, Championship Fathering: How to Win at Being a Dad. Casey’s career has also included serving as chaplain at the 1988 Summer Olympic Games in Seoul, South Korea, chaplain for the Dallas Cowboys under Hall of Fame coach Tom Landry, and chaplain for the Kansas City Chiefs. Carey received
his bachelor’s degree from the University of North Carolina-Chapel Hill. In high school, Carey played in the 1971 Virginia State Championship football game—the game that was later dramatized in the award-winning movie, Remember the Titans. Carey is still friends with former Titans coach Herman Boone.
